Ssh Disable Auto Logout
bash ssh display putty timeout share|improve this question edited Jul 23 '11 at 10:50 Gareth 12.7k113955 asked Jul 19 '11 at 13:54 chriskirk 153125 For reference, this is the Bash and ksh settings are read from /etc/profile, /etc/profile.local, $HOME/.profile, $HOME/.bashrc and $HOME/.kshrc. Since you'll likely want to specify settings that apply to all users, you should edit the /etc/bash.bashrc file (for user-specific settings open ~/.bashrc instead): nano /etc/bash.bashrc # System-wide .bashrc file for All Rights Reserved.
If this variable is not set your session will not be auto-logged out due to inactivity. Register now while it's still free! I then run gnu screen on the host and ssh out to other machines. By default this feature only applies to environments where no X is running, see man csh for details. http://www.adercon.com/ac/node/39
Ssh Disable Auto Logout
On the other hand, if there are any temporary internet hiccups that may sever the connection between an SSH-connected client and your server, the TCPKeepAlive protocol may disconnect that user. The posts at the end of that thread refer to keeping the connection active not the shell itself. You are currently viewing LQ as a guest. Document ID:7007128Creation Date:01-NOV-10Modified Date:30-APR-12NovellOpen Enterprise ServerOpen Workgroup Suite - Small Business Edition (NOWS SBE)SUSESUSE Linux Enterprise DesktopSUSE Linux Enterprise Real Time ExtensionSUSE Linux Enterprise Server Did this document solve your problem?
up vote 6 down vote favorite On this particular server, it seems that it's configured somehow to close a session if there is no activity after a few minutes. Walker NewsAbout Contact Search How To Auto Logout User In Linux After Certain Minutes Of IdleCopyright © Walker 15 May 2007 17:56 Almost everyone (not just system administrators) are forgetful and Protter Exalted Contributor Options Mark as New Bookmark Subscribe Subscribe to RSS Feed Highlight Print Email to a Friend Report Inappropriate Content 08-31-2010 10:46 AM 08-31-2010 10:46 AM Re: Inactivity Logout Linux Auto Logout Disable Then:sh: Timed out waiting for input.So , Timeout gracely manner is valid for POSIX and other shells like KSH;# ksh# echo $0ksh# export TMOUT=5# shell time out in 60 seconds((AFTER 60
It needs another full cycle to close the remaining shell. Having a problem logging in? By joining you are opting in to receive e-mail. http://superuser.com/questions/312347/preventing-session-timeout-via-ssh-bash-screen-etc Getting users to act responsibility is out of the question.
Global modifications should be in /etc/, probably /etc/profile.d/
Tmout Readonly Variable
You should post it as an answer and accept it (it will let you after 24 hours) in order to close the question. –jáquer Jul 19 '11 at 15:49 add a https://lists.gnu.org/archive/html/bug-bash/2007-04/msg00040.html This book contains many real life examples derived from the author's experience as a Linux system and network administrator, trainer and consultant. Ssh Disable Auto Logout I have a TMOUT value set, and when that value is reached, the console auto-logout happens. Timed Out Waiting For Input: Auto-logout Centos Search the CommunityRelated ArticlesHow to setup an SSH server on UbuntuHow to hide the SSH daemonHow do I access MySQL using SSH?How to connect to a remote server using SSH on
Thanks in advance.Fred Solved! Close Reply To This Thread Posting in the Tek-Tips forums is a member-only feature. Thanks Terra04-20-2004, 10:20 PMYes... Also you'd want to logout the entire CDE session, not just the terminals.If you send a "kill -HUP" to the user's dtsession process, that should kill the entire CDE session in Timed Out Waiting For Input: Auto-logout Putty
export TMOUT=0 In addition, the Linux TMOUT environment variable will not effective if the user has an active or open document. How do I create armor for a physically weak species? That's to say, you can append the export TMOUT=60 command to /etc/profile (i.e. Click Here to receive this Complete Guide absolutely free.
Close this window and log in. Linux Tmout Workaround LinuxQuestions.org > Forums > Linux Forums > Linux - Networking [SOLVED] connection timed out waiting for input: auto-logout : $TMOUT User Name Remember Me? Password Linux - Networking This forum is for any issue related to networks or networking.
With a default setting of zero seconds for the ClientAliveInterval, most SSH daemon installations will not transmit these TCPKeepAlive packets.
In case a user switches from one shell to another, like having /bin/bash as login shell and then start /bin/ksh, the timeout will first close the ksh. So, how to make sure all the Linux servers will automatically logout users after idle for certain minutes? the system profile)! Go to Solution. 0 Kudos Reply All Forum Topics Previous Topic Next Topic 14 REPLIES Dennis Handly Acclaimed Contributor Options Mark as New Bookmark Subscribe Subscribe to RSS Feed Highlight Print
I overrode it in ~/.bash_profile and it looks like it might be working. –chriskirk Jul 19 '11 at 15:10 1 Good find. How can we be more helpful?SubmitCancelCommunity RelatedSSH Activation1 Replies Latest posted 3 weeks agoUnable to access SSH13 Replies Latest posted 4 months agoCan you access mysql via terminal on Deluxe Linux Please let me know if am doing it the right way or there's something else required to disable auto-logout? My need is to be able to have Outlook check email regularly (every 5 minutes) while protecting the password.
When you ssh (or telnet) into a server you actually launch multiple processes that each consume memory: tcpserver accepts your connection and launches sshd or telnetd which then launch bash after By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The shell is requiring you to run a command at least once per hour to make sure that there is someone actually using the login shell. If the environment variable is set, your session will be automatically closed/logged out after the amount of seconds specified by the TMOUT variable.To see if your auto-logout variable is set and/or
But, the easiest way is to write the export command in the system profile instead of respective user's profile! There is no tedious configuration or additional package to be installed to make this happen. To enable (or disable) TCPKeepAlive, set the value in the sshd_config file to either yes or no: # Enables TCPKeepAlive TCPKeepAlive yes As usual after making any changes to your sshd_config I'll have to see if there is anything I can do for those that do port forwarding... -- Terra sysAdmin FutureQuest vBulletin v3.6.8, Copyright ©2000-2016, Jelsoft Enterprises Ltd.
It is from these latter machines that I become disconnected. Once the settings are changed and bash.bashrc has been saved, you may now open a new SSH connection with your server and wait. To configure the CDE lock manager to lock the screen after 10 minutesof inactive time, enter the following commands:# cp /usr/dt/config/C/sys.resources /etc/dt/config/C/sys.resources# vi /etc/dt/config/C/sys.resourcesdtsession*lockTimeout: 10You can also use the Style Manager Resolution The Bource Again Shell (/bin/bash) and Korn shell (/bin/ksh) provide an environment variable called TMOUT to specify an amount of seconds after which the connection is closed automatically due to